Understanding HDPE Sheets
HDPE sheets are engineered from high-density polyethylene, a thermoplastic polymer renowned for its strength, stiffness, and chemical resistance. These sheets are manufactured through processes such as extrusion or compression molding, resulting in a flat, uniform material with consistent thickness and excellent mechanical properties.
The Advantages of HDPE Sheets
1. Durability and Toughness
HDPE sheets boast exceptional durability and toughness, making them highly resistant to impact, abrasion, and wear. This robustness enables HDPE sheets to withstand harsh environmental conditions, including exposure to chemicals, UV radiation, and moisture, without degradation or deterioration.
2. Chemical Resistance
One of the standout features of HDPE sheets is their resistance to a wide range of chemicals, including acids, alkalis, and solvents. This chemical inertness makes HDPE an ideal choice for applications where exposure to corrosive substances is common, such as chemical storage tanks, laboratory countertops, and industrial linings.
3. Versatility and Flexibility
HDPE sheets are incredibly versatile and can be easily fabricated, machined, and welded to suit specific requirements. They can be cut, drilled, routed, and thermoformed into various shapes and sizes, allowing for customization and adaptability in diverse applications across industries.
4. Hygienic and FDA Approved
HDPE sheets are inherently hygienic and FDA approved for use in food processing and packaging applications. Their non-toxic, non-absorbent nature makes them suitable for contact with food and beverages, ensuring compliance with stringent safety and regulatory standards.
5. Environmental Sustainability
HDPE sheets are recyclable and contribute to environmental sustainability by reducing waste and promoting circular economy practices. As a thermoplastic material, HDPE can be melted and reprocessed multiple times without losing its properties, making it a preferred choice for eco-conscious projects and initiatives.
Applications of HDPE Sheets
1. Construction and Building
In the construction industry, HDPE sheets find applications in various structural and architectural elements, including wall cladding, roofing, and waterproofing membranes. Their durability, UV resistance, and flexibility make them ideal for outdoor structures, architectural features, and protective barriers.
2. Manufacturing and Industrial
In manufacturing and industrial settings, HDPE sheets are utilized for equipment enclosures, machine guards, and chemical-resistant linings. Their ability to withstand exposure to harsh chemicals and mechanical stress makes them indispensable in manufacturing processes and industrial facilities.
3. Agriculture and Horticulture
In agriculture and horticulture, HDPE sheets are used for greenhouse covers, irrigation liners, and crop protection barriers. Their UV resistance, moisture barrier properties, and durability make them ideal for creating controlled environments and protecting crops from adverse weather conditions.
4. Transportation and Automotive
In the transportation and automotive sector, HDPE sheets are employed for vehicle interiors, cargo liners, and protective panels. Their lightweight, impact-resistant nature and ease of fabrication make them suitable for enhancing safety, comfort, and aesthetics in automotive applications.
5. Packaging and Containers
In packaging and container manufacturing, HDPE sheets are utilized to produce bottles, jerry cans, and packaging films. Their excellent barrier properties, chemical resistance, and recyclability make them ideal for storing and transporting a wide range of liquids, chemicals, and food products..
